Yes, I didn't get your pull request. Now that we're using patchwork, to also 
track pull
requests, it is easy for you to check if the pull request is on my queue. Just 
take a
look at http://patchwork.linuxtv.org.

It should be noticed that patchwork relies on the way that git request-pull 
formats the
message:

$  git request-pull HEAD^1 .
The following changes since commit db9bc660cf4d1a09565f5db2bab9d3b86e3e32a5:

  [media] ir-rc6-decoder: Support RC6-6A variable length data (2011-11-23 
22:23:15 -0200)

are available in the git repository at:
  . staging/for_v3.3

Dan Carpenter (1):
  [media] V4L: mt9t112: use after free in mt9t112_probe()

 drivers/media/video/mt9t112.c |4 +++-
 1 files changed, 3 insertions(+), 1 deletions(-)

It basically seeks for "The following...at:  " part of the 
message. If found,
it will add it at its repository, like:

http://patchwork.linuxtv.org/patch/8279/

> It was meant for 3.2 and was sent in advance.
> 
> Do you think you will get it in?

We can get the fixes, and new board additions for 3.2, but driver updates should
go to 3.3.
